also keep a copy of linux-2.4.22/.config somewhere
safe like /boot/linux-2.4.22.config.works
is your cdrw listed in the list of supported drives ??
do you kow how to make a bootable floppy to boot your
new kernel ??
did you make the kernel properly ??
cd /usr/local/src/linux-2.4.22
make dep ; make clean ; make bzlilo
make modules ; make modules_install
-- now make a boot floppy of the new kernel ..
